Apple in talks with Meta for AI partnership, expanding partnerships with OpenAI, Anthropic, and Perplexity
From Nasdaq: 2024-06-24 05:58:16
Apple Inc. has discussed integrating Meta Platforms’ generative AI model into Apple Intelligence. The tech major announced partnerships with OpenAI, Anthropic, and Perplexity for its personal intelligence system. Apple plans to expand partnerships with AI companies globally, including in China. Apple Intelligence will be available in fall with additional features and languages planned.
Apple is in talks with Google and other AI companies for potential tie-ups. At its developers conference, Apple announced new features backed by OpenAI. Apple Intelligence, deeply integrated into iOS 18, iPadOS 18, and macOS Sequoia, will offer access to ChatGPT for users. Apple will offer the free service in U.S. English initially, with plans to expand.
Apple plans to launch Apple Intelligence on iPhone 15 Pro, iPhone 15 Pro Max, and compatible iPad and Mac devices. Despite warnings from Elon Musk, Apple clarified it is using its own AI with the option to integrate OpenAI. The tech major aims to provide enhanced AI capabilities with its personal intelligence system.
